Biomimetic feeder layer for stem cells

A collaborative project between the Darling and Hoffman-Kim Laboratories found that by replicating cell-like surface topography and stiffness using a moldable hydrogel embryonic stem cells could grow as if they were on living, mouse embryonic fibroblasts. The paper entitled “A biomimetic synthetic feeder layer supports the proliferationand self-renewal of mouse embryonic stem cells” was published in Acta Biomaterialia.
